Abstract

Official abstract text for this publication.

Shell-structured particles for sunscreen applications are provided herein. A method includes selecting one or more particles to serve as a core material in a sunscreen composition, wherein each of the one or more particles comprises a band gap within a predetermined range, and wherein said selecting is based on a desired absorption spectrum of the sunscreen composition; coating the one or more particles with at least one layer of zinc oxide. A composition includes selecting one or more particles to serve as a coating layer in a sunscreen composition, wherein each of the one or more particles comprises a band gap within a predetermined range, and wherein said selecting is based on a desired absorption spectrum of the sunscreen composition; and coating one or more zinc oxide particles with the one or more selected particles.

First claim

Opening claim text (preview).

What is claimed is: 1. A sunscreen composition comprising: a zinc oxide particle, wherein the zinc oxide particle serves as a structural core material in a sunscreen composition; and a coating material, wherein the coating material coats the zinc oxide particle and modifies a first absorption spectrum of the sunscreen composition to a second absorption spectrum, and wherein the coating material consists of a combination of one or more zinc oxy-sulfide particles, one or more indium sulfide particles and one or more indium oxy-sulfide particles. 2. The composition of claim 1 , wherein the coating material is a roughened surface. 3. The composition of claim 1 , wherein the coating material is of a pre-determined size. 4. The composition of claim 1 , wherein the coating material is of a pre-determined thickness.
